The j.L Minigame
Mai's j.L, being the cornerstone of her combos, is also the source of a very inconsistent infinite.
The starter for the infinite can be anything that leads into j.L, even ground hits, because j.L picks up grounded opponents. The easiest and most consistent starter for the infinite is 2S.
Once the j.L chain has been started, you have to pay attention to how high the enemy is compared to you. Once the opponent reaches about level height with you, stop the chain and perform a delayed airdash, then immediately continue the chain. If done correctly and with a little luck, the airdash will stall you in the air while the opponent falls down, allowing you to extend the air combo.
If you resumed the chain too late, the opponent will recover. If you resumed the chain too early, the opponent may not fall down far enough. It is recommended to continue the chain slightly earlier if you are unsure about the timing, as early airdashes can be corrected later on, while late airdashes cannot.
If the game lags and causes you to miss the timing, you have a one-time use failsafe in the form of your double jump.
